Govt. rules out wheat imports after bumper harvest

Wed, Apr 23 11:05 PM

New Delhi, April 23(ANI): India's Agriculture Minister Sharad Pawar has ruled out wheat imports by India this year following a projected record harvest and bulging government stocks. Pawar told a meeting of State Agriculture Ministers in New Delhi on April 23 that food grain production in the country during 2007-2008 has been an all time high.

On Tuesday, India said it expected to harvest a record 76.78 million tones of wheat this year.
